logo-darklogo-darklogo-darklogo-dark
  • Home
  • Browse
    • Assistant
    • Coding
    • Image
    • Productivity
    • Video
    • Voice
    • Writing
    • All Categories
    • AI Use Cases
  • My Favorites
  • Suggest a Tool
✕
Home › Coding & Development›
Published by Dusan Belic on August 12, 2025

Amp by Sourcegraph

Amp
Amp Homepage
Categories Coding & Development
Automates coding with AI-driven reasoning, editing, and task execution

Amp

Amp is an AI-powered coding assistant developed by Sourcegraph, integrating with VS Code, Cursor, Windsurf, and CLI to automate code writing, debugging, and refactoring using Claude Sonnet 4. It processes user prompts to execute complex tasks, manages context with a 168k token limit, and supports thread sharing for collaboration. Key features include a persistent TODO list, secret redaction, and image upload support for visual debugging. Recent updates include a 30% faster Amp Tab for in-editor completions and subagent support via the oracle tool using OpenAI’s o3.

Amp excels at understanding existing codebases, automatically detecting dependencies and tech stacks. It runs commands, fixes errors, and generates code with high accuracy. The system redacts sensitive data like API keys, ensuring security, and supports multi-root workspaces. Pricing is credit-based, tied to token usage, competitive with alternatives like Cursor and Cody. The CLI supports execute mode for programmatic tasks, and AGENT.md files provide codebase-specific guidance.

Drawbacks include the lack of a model selector, limiting users to Claude Sonnet 4. The 168k token context window is smaller than Cursor’s 200k MAX mode. UI placement in VS Code can conflict with other extensions, and folder references are not supported, which may cause file management issues. Cost tracking requires visiting the website dashboard, which could be more convenient.

Amp’s strengths lie in its agentic approach, handling end-to-end tasks with minimal user input. It’s SOC 2 Type II certified, with data encrypted at rest and in transit. The oracle tool enhances debugging, and thread forking allows exploring alternative implementations. For optimal use, write clear prompts, start new threads for large tasks, and leverage AGENT.md files to guide Amp’s behavior.

Amp Homepage
Categories Coding & Development

Video Overview ▶️

Amp - Video Overview

What are the key features? ⭐

  • Context Management: Monitors token usage and compacts threads to maintain efficiency.
  • Thread Sharing: Allows online access and sharing of conversation threads for collaboration.
  • Secret Redaction: Automatically detects and redacts sensitive data like API keys.
  • Image Support: Enables uploading screenshots for visual debugging and UI analysis.
  • Amp Tab: Provides 30% faster in-editor code completions with predictive suggestions.

Who is it for? 🤔

Amp is designed for developers and teams working on complex codebases, particularly those using VS Code or CLI environments, who need an AI assistant to automate coding tasks, debug issues, and manage projects efficiently. It suits solo coders building features, teams collaborating on shared threads, and enterprises prioritizing security with SOC 2 compliance.

Examples of what you can use it for 💭

  • Solo Developer: Implements a new dashboard feature using existing codebase dependencies.
  • Team Lead: Shares threads to collaborate on refactoring across multiple project files.
  • Debugging Engineer: Uses image uploads to diagnose UI bugs via screenshots.
  • CI/CD Integrator: Runs CLI commands to automate file renaming in scripts.
  • Code Reviewer: Employs the oracle tool to analyze commits for potential errors.

Pros & Cons ⚖️

  • Automates complex coding tasks.
  • Integrates with multiple editors.
  • Fast in-editor completions.
  • No model selector available.
  • Limited 168k token window.

FAQs 💬

What editors does Amp support?
Amp works with VS Code, Cursor, Windsurf, VSCodium, and as a CLI tool.
How does Amp handle sensitive data?
It redacts secrets like API keys before they reach the LLM or external services.
Can I share my work with my team?
Yes, Amp allows thread sharing for collaboration, with privacy options.
What model does Amp use?
Amp primarily uses Claude Sonnet 4, with OpenAI’s o3 for the oracle tool.
How do I track my usage costs?
Check your credit usage on the Amp website dashboard.
Does Amp support image uploads?
Yes, you can upload screenshots for debugging or UI analysis.
What is the context window size?
Amp has a 168k token context window, with compaction options.
Is Amp secure for enterprise use?
Amp is SOC 2 Type II certified with encrypted data and secret redaction.
Can Amp run terminal commands?
Yes, Amp executes commands like build or test, guided by AGENT.md files.
How does Amp compare to Cursor?
Amp offers broader editor support and no model markup, but a smaller context window.
Visit Amp

Related tools ↙️

  1. Amplication Amplication Generates scalable Node.js backends from data models in minutes.
  2. DocuWriter.ai DocuWriter.ai Generates automated code documentation, tests, and refactors from source files
  3. Plandex Plandex Handles large coding tasks in terminal using AI for real-world projects
  4. Hyperbrowser Hyperbrowser Scales headless browsers for AI agent web automation and data extraction
  5. Chunkr Chunkr Transforms complex documents into structured chunks for RAG and LLM applications
  6. Snapps Snapps Generates AI-powered websites with drag-and-drop ease and built-in hosting
Last update: December 18, 2025
Share
Promote Amp
light badge
Copy Embed Code
dark badge
Copy Embed Code
neutral badge
Copy Embed Code
About Us | Contact Us | Suggest an AI Tool | Privacy Policy | Terms of Service

Copyright © 2026 Best AI Tools
415 Mission Street, 37th Floor, San Francisco, CA 94105